The Accelerated Curing Tank represents a significant advancement in concrete testing technology, specifically engineered to predict 28-day compressive strength within just 24 hours while maintaining full compliance with IS 9013 standards. This precision-engineered system features advanced digital temperature controls and uniform heating mechanisms that create ideal curing environments, eliminating testing variables that traditionally compromise result accuracy.
